2022 ZAR to EUR Performance & Market Timing Review
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2022
During 2022, the ZAR to EUR ex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on April 12, valuing the pair at 0.0636.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 18, dropping to 0.0535.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0101 EUR.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0570 to the December average rate of 0.0546, the exchange rate registered a net change of -4.22% (reflecting a weakening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2022 high of 0.0636 was up 3.84% compared to the 2021 peak of 0.0612,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

ZAR to EUR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is
A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.
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 0.0594, compared to 0.0569 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.0025 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2022 was April, with a trading range of 0.0043 EUR (High: 0.0636 / Low: 0.0592). On the other end, November was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0014 EUR (High: 0.0570 / Low: 0.0556).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ween January and April,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 3 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between April and May, when the average rate fell by 0.0021 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(April 2022: 0.0616) against the same month in 2021 (average: 0.0580), the exchange rate shifted by +0.0036 (+6.26%).
Monthly Breakdown
Statistical summary for each calendar month.
| Month | High | Low |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 0.0584 | 0.0551 | 0.0570 |
| February | 0.0586 | 0.0564 | 0.0579 |
| March | 0.0626 | 0.0583 | 0.0607 |
| April | 0.0636 | 0.0592 | 0.0616 |
| May | 0.0608 | 0.0582 | 0.0595 |
| June | 0.0610 | 0.0586 | 0.0598 |
| July | 0.0593 | 0.0571 | 0.0583 |
| August | 0.0603 | 0.0581 | 0.0591 |
| September | 0.0585 | 0.0564 | 0.0574 |
| October | 0.0573 | 0.0550 | 0.0561 |
| November | 0.0570 | 0.0556 | 0.0561 |
| December | 0.0554 | 0.0535 | 0.0546 |
